Abstract

The invention includes an electrified framework system having a plurality of grid members which form a grid framework. A conductive material is disposed on a surface of at least one of the plurality of grid members as shown throughout the drawings. The system includes connectors which provide electrical connections between the conductive material on the grid framework and various electrical fixtures. The electrified framework system includes a support clip for supporting depending articles suspended from the grid framework into a room space. The support clip does not interfere with the electrical and mechanical actuator controlling the connector and grid interface connection mechanism. The support clip attaches the connector to the grid element such that the connector, and any device attached thereto, will not inadvertently become detached from the grid element during a seismic event.

Claims

1 . A support clip attached to an electrified grid framework for supporting a connector and an article depending therefrom, the support clip is configured to attach directly and positively to a grid element of the grid framework such that the connector and depending article will maintain mechanical and electrical connection when seismic forces are applied thereto. 
   
   
       2 . The support clip of  claim 1 , wherein the clip is configured such that it does not interfere with the mechanism for electrically connecting a depending article to the electrified grid framework, the mechanism for electrically connecting a depending article to the electrified grid framework being a component of the connector. 
   
   
       3 . A grid framework system comprising:
 a longitudinally extending grid element having a web portion extending in a vertical plane and a flange box portion extending from the base of the vertical web portion, the flange box portion having conductive material in an interior location of the flange box and a slot for accessing the conductive material;   an electrical connector having a housing partially installed in the flange box portion of the grid element and a means for supporting a depending article therefrom; and   a support clip, the support clip being fixedly directly attached to the vertical web portion of the grid element and being attached to the means of the connector for supporting a depending article therefrom;   wherein the support clip includes a portion positioned in a plane offset from and perpendicular to the vertical plane of the web portion.   
   
   
       4 . The grid framework system of  claim 3 , wherein the means for supporting a depending article therefrom is a threaded stud extending from the bottom of the connector housing. 
   
   
       5 . The grid framework system of  claim 3 , wherein the flange box portion includes: a pair of horizontally extending support flanges which extend outwardly from the vertical web portion; a pair of vertically extending side walls extending generally downwardly from the support flanges; and a pair of horizontally return flanges extending inwardly from the side walls in a direction toward one another. 
   
   
       6 . The grid framework system of  claim 5 , wherein the connector includes a housing which includes a wide base portion for lying against the support flanges of the flange box and a narrower top portion positioned in the flange box slot.
